The primary motive of the scam should be to get cash from American travelers who are vacationing in areas this kind of as Cabo San Lucas. Effectively Grand Weeks Cabo will tactic these tourists and explain to them that they can easily sell their timeshares for high amounts of money. This proves to get an interesting matter for American vacationers because of the fact that possessing the opportunity to sell your timeshare at a large price can not only deliver you with the ample sum of money but it surely also seems very simple and handy. The catch into the Grand Weeks VIP course is youll be persuaded to purchase a membership to a travel club as a way to get these scammers to offer your timeshare for you. The obtain in to the club will start at $2000.00 then there are other charges these as funding and lender fees that are linked aided by the $2000.00. The scammers will then promise that alongside this price you will be granted the chance to remain at 5 and 6 star resorts for incredibly discounted charges.
The moment youve agreed to pay the $2000.00 youll then be instructed that your payment will be obtained inside 60-90 times to your timeshare you are selling but regretably you might in no way see that funds. The scammers will then prompt you to shell out $700 for any title lookup, then you certainly could have to wire $875 for that Mexico closing charges. Even though this already would seem like an enough sum of money you may still be informed to send more than $800 additional because of the indisputable fact that "the Mexico financial institution will not finish the transfer and so you require to pay service fees for a legal professional to acquire your money."
